Hi Mojo, I dont have control our calling party. and also called extension is only configured in extensions.conf not sip.conf etc.
So I must select the codec within my dialplan (extensions.com) I found one solution by using "SIP_CODEC" variable like [fax] exten => 605,1,ringing() exten => 605,n,set(SIP_CODEC=ulaw) exten => 605,n,RxFAX(/tmp/nasir.tiff|ecm) exten => 605,n,hangup() but Thanks for your answer Thanks Nasir Iqbal > [userX] > ... > context=internal > disallow=all > allow=gsm > allow=ulaw > ... > > [fax] > ... > disallow=all > allow=ulaw > ... > > > Then any IVRs that userX accesses should be in gsm because it's the > preferred codec?
